Key Features Comparison

Mem Reduct
Mem Reduct Features
  • Cleans memory dumps
  • Defragments system memory
  • Empties working sets
  • Optimizes memory usage
  • Improves PC performance
FreeRAM XP Pro
FreeRAM XP Pro Features
  • Monitors RAM usage in real time
  • Identifies unused RAM that can be freed up
  • One-click RAM optimization button
  • Lightweight and fast performance
  • Works seamlessly in the background

Pros & Cons Analysis

Mem Reduct
Mem Reduct
Pros
  • Free to use
  • Easy to use interface
  • Provides various optimization options
  • Lightweight and fast
Cons
  • May not work for all systems
  • Requires manual scans and optimization
  • Lacks real-time memory monitoring
FreeRAM XP Pro
FreeRAM XP Pro
Pros
  • Freeware so no cost to use
  • Simple and easy to use interface
  • Provides noticeable boost in system performance
  • Frees up RAM being used unnecessarily
  • Works well with Windows XP systems
Cons
  • Only designed for Windows XP, not newer versions
  • May not work as well on systems with lots of RAM
  • Requires manual scans and optimization
  • Some users report minor system instability
  • Lacks advanced configuration options
